mpmovieplayercontroller相关内容
当iPad上的 MPMoviePlayerViewController 处于全屏模式时,默认情况下其控件在叠加层上有上一个和下一个按钮。在我的项目中,我需要捕获该叠加按钮的单击并相应地处理它。由于我还不确定如何调用播放列表,因此没有下一个项目,单击该按钮会在退出全屏模式后中断视图。不知何故,它只是不知道该怎么做,我没有错误。 我想知道的是,有没有办法从全屏接下来收听/捕捉该事件以前的按钮?
..
根据Apple的MPMoviePlayerController doc: MPMoviePlayerPlaybackDidFinishNotification - 如果电影播放器以全屏模式显示且用户点击,则不会发送此通知完成按钮。 对我来说这是错误的。使用下面的代码,当我点击完成按钮时,会调用playerPlaybackDidFinish。 [[NSNotificat
..
MPMoviePlayerController似乎存在问题,一旦你处于全屏模式并按住快进按钮,让它向前搜索(以快速播放)一直到视频结尾。 此后,你只是得到一个黑屏,它被卡住了。换句话说,它不响应任何轻击手势,你无法摆脱这种情况。还有其他人遇到过这个问题吗? 无论如何都要在代码中解决它吗? 解决方案 这似乎是一个iOS错误,因为快速向后到一开始不会导致黑屏,但快进到最后,然后“播
..
我正在编写一个应用程序,将照片卷中的电影存储到应用程序的本地文档文件夹中。我可以使用MPMoviePlayer播放远程电影,但是尝试播放存储在应用程序的文档文件夹中的电影总是返回 MPMovieLoadStateUnknown 。 通知都是从默认通知中心发送和接收的( MPMoviePlayerLoadStateDidChangeNotification , MPMoviePlayerPla
..
我想让MPMovieplayerController工作。我加载一个视频一切顺利我甚至看到第一帧然后它自动暂停,如果我按播放它再次暂停。在模拟器中它完美地工作,但在ipad设备上它给出了问题。我甚至可以通过视频搜索,我看到我寻求的帧,但没有播放。这是控制台的一些输出: 2010-06-08 22:16:13.145 app [3089:207]使用两个 - 阶段旋转动画。要使用更平滑的单阶
..
我想在视图控制器中显示MPMoviePlayerController,并让用户使用默认控件切换全屏,例如YouTube应用。我在一个简单的例子中使用以下代码: - (void)viewDidLoad { [super viewDidLoad中]; self.player = [[MPMoviePlayerController alloc] init]; self.player.
..
我在iPAD上播放多个视频时遇到一些问题。我想在同一个视图上播放多个缩略图视频。你可以说它很像闭路电视摄像机。好吧,我不知道。请帮帮我。在此先感谢... 解决方案 MPMoviePlayerController将允许多个实例,但其中只有一个可以在任何给定的情况下播放他们的电影时间。 它在这里提到: http://developer.apple.com/library/ios/#doc
..
我正在构建一个iPhone应用程序,可以根据需要从Web服务播放视频。 视频在MPMoviePlayerController中播放,一切正常,在iPhone设备上。 然而,当一个人在iPad上加载iPhone应用程序时,视频会播放人像模式(顶部和底部带有信箱),而不是像他们那样在iPhone上。 首先,视频根本没有出现,但是我通过将MPMoviePlayerControllers
..
好的,在iOS中模拟启动视频的选项很少。我们所能做的就是等到应用程序完全加载,然后创建Media Player并在其中加载视频。 我使用以下代码实现它: - (void)moviePlayBackDidFinish:(NSNotification *)通知 { NSLog(@“Intro video stopped”); [mMoviePlayer发布]; }
..
我正在尝试在我正在开发的应用中创建流媒体视频DVR功能。我有一个HTTP Live Stream,我已成功在iPad上播放。我希望用户能够按下“录制”按钮,并开始录制当前正在播放的视频。可以从应用程序或相机胶卷访问此视频文件。目前,我正在使用MPMoviePlayerController对象来播放视频流。我没有看到任何从Apple文档中的对象访问数据的方法。以下是我对如何解决此问题的一些想法。
..
我一直在努力解决一个非常讨厌的问题,我希望我能在这个主板上找到帮助。 我正在使用MPMoviePlayerController来玩iPad上的全屏电影我无法想象如何删除始终显示的状态栏,尽管我努力让它下地狱。 这是我用来显示电影的方法的代码: - (void)launchVideoFromButton:(id)sender { NSString * videoPath
..
我有一个iOS应用,我试图使用 MPMoviePlayerController 来显示视频。 代码非常简单,并且在所有iOS版本大于6.0的设备上运行良好。 但问题出在iOS 8和8.1上,视频的进度条不可见,如下图所示。 我不明白为什么会发生这种情况或者是iOS 8的错误。 请建议。 提前致谢。 解决方案 我的应用程序中也有这个问题,它支持多个iOS版本但是这个问题
..
我正在尝试复制此 https://jmacmullin.wordpress.com/2010/11/03/adding-meta-data-to-video-in-ios/ 。 以下是Jake代码的实际视频...... HLS流中的目标C定时Metadat 以下是类似内容的附加链接... http://cloudfields.net/blog/metadata-audios
..
我使用此作为参考:从视频中获取缩略图IPhone SDK中的网址或数据 该方法使用MPMoviePlayerController类而不是AVFoundation,我想我也想使用它,因为人们说MPMoviePlayer方式比AVFoundation方式快。 问题是,用于创建缩略图的方法 [player thumbnailImageAtTime:1.0 timeOption:MPMovie
..
MPMoviePlayerController视频在屏幕为黑色时进入全屏模式。然后应用程序被阻止了。此问题仅适用于iOS 6.0。但iOS 5.1工作正常。这是我的代码。如果我双击播放器全屏幕,则显示黑屏。 self.moviePlayerController = [[MPMoviePlayerController alloc] init ]。 [self.moviePlaye
..
在iOS6中有一个带有叠加层的MPMoviePLayerController有问题,在iOS6之前一切正常。 看来我可以在全屏播放电影,之前我有这个代码: @interface MovieOverlayViewController:UIViewController { UIImageView * skiparrow; } @end @implementatio
..
请检查以下代码: (void)moviePlayerDidExitFullscreen:(NSNotification *)通知 { MPMoviePlayerController * player = [通知对象]; [[NSNotificationCenter defaultCenter] removeObserver:self name:MPMoviePlaye
..
我有一个MPMoviePlayerController,可播放View中嵌入的视频。这在iOS5 / 5.1等上完美运行......但是由于升级到iOS6,这已停止工作,现在视图只是黑色。有没有人有任何想法或类似问题? 谢谢 解决方案 试试这个...... NSString * resourcePath = [[NSBundle mainBundle] pathForReso
..
要在我的应用中播放视频,我设置 MPMoviePlayerController 并将其添加到子视图中。用户可以使用捏合手势更改为全屏模式。 在此 viewController 中(包含电影播放器视图) ),我设置 viewWillDisappear 将对象设置为nil。 但是,在iOS 6中,激活全屏模式时包含Movie Player视图的视图控制器中的 MPMoviePlayer
..
当我尝试在 UIWebView 中启动视频(通过YouTube)时,视频会打开,然后调试器会说: [MPAVController]自动播放:启用自动播放 [MPAVController]自动播放:跳过自动播放,禁用(对于当前项目:0,播放器:1) 这是一个类似的问题: MPMoviePlayerController在几秒钟后停止播放 我唯一的问题是,使用 UI
..